A compact bag designed to fit within the space beneath an airline seat, typically a personal item, offers convenient storage during travel. This type of luggage allows passengers to keep essential belongings readily accessible without occupying overhead bin space. Examples include small backpacks, totes, and duffel bags conforming to specific size restrictions set by airlines.
The use of such a bag enhances travel efficiency by reducing the need to access overhead compartments during flight. This contributes to a smoother boarding and deplaning process, and provides immediate access to items such as electronic devices, reading materials, and medications. Furthermore, utilizing the under-seat space maximizes cabin storage capacity for all passengers.

Tips for Selecting and Utilizing Under Seat Backpacks
Optimizing the use of a personal item during air travel requires careful planning and execution. The following tips offer practical guidance for choosing and packing a suitable bag.
Tip 1: Adhere to Airline Size Restrictions: Verify the specific size limitations imposed by the airline. Dimensions can vary significantly, and non-compliance may result in gate-checking the bag, incurring additional fees, or causing inconvenience. Prioritize reviewing the airline’s official website for the most accurate information.
Tip 2: Prioritize Essential Items: Focus on packing items needed during the flight, such as electronic devices, chargers, medications, snacks, and reading materials. Overpacking can compromise the bag’s ability to fit comfortably under the seat.
Tip 3: Optimize Internal Organization: Utilize compartments, pockets, and packing cubes to maintain order within the bag. This facilitates easy access to specific items without requiring the entire contents to be unpacked.
Tip 4: Consider Bag Construction: Opt for a bag constructed from durable, lightweight materials. Reinforced stitching and sturdy zippers are essential for withstanding the rigors of travel. Water-resistant materials offer added protection for sensitive electronic equipment.
Tip 5: Balance Weight Distribution: Distribute weight evenly throughout the bag to prevent strain on shoulders and back. Heavier items should be positioned closer to the back panel.
Tip 6: Account for Security Procedures: Pack liquids in accordance with Transportation Security Administration (TSA) guidelines. Keep electronic devices easily accessible for removal during security screening.
Tip 7: Maximize Available Space: Utilize every available inch within the bag, filling voids with smaller items. Rolling clothing can often save space compared to folding.

1. Dimensions
The dimensions of luggage intended for storage beneath an airline seat directly determine its viability. Airlines impose specific size restrictions to ensure passenger comfort and safety, and to prevent obstruction of emergency exits. Bags exceeding these dimensional limits are typically disallowed, necessitating gate-checking and potential additional fees. The under-seat space varies between aircraft and airlines, necessitating pre-flight verification of acceptable dimensions.
For example, a popular low-cost carrier may stipulate a maximum size of 40cm x 30cm x 20cm for under-seat items. Attempting to bring a bag measuring 45cm in any dimension would likely result in refusal. This limitation forces consideration of bag design, prioritizing compact structures and efficient internal organization to maximize usable space within the confined area. Moreover, the dimensional constraint influences material selection, favoring lightweight, flexible fabrics that allow for slight compression.

2. Capacity
Capacity, referring to the internal volume of the bag, represents a critical factor when assessing the utility of luggage designed for under-seat placement. It dictates the quantity of essential items a traveler can carry, directly impacting convenience and preparedness during air travel.
- Volume vs. Dimensions
While overall dimensions determine whether a bag complies with airline restrictions, internal volume dictates how efficiently that space is utilized. Bags with identical external dimensions can vary significantly in capacity due to internal structure, pocket placement, and material thickness. For instance, a bag with excessive padding might comply with size regulations but offer limited packing space.
- Item Prioritization
Limited capacity necessitates careful item prioritization. Travelers must strategically select essential items, foregoing non-essential belongings to maximize the use of available space. This often involves prioritizing electronic devices, medications, travel documents, and minimal changes of clothing. Effective packing techniques, such as rolling clothes and utilizing packing cubes, become essential for optimizing capacity.
- Weight Considerations
Although capacity refers to volume, it is intrinsically linked to weight. Overfilling a bag, even within its dimensional limits, can result in excessive weight, potentially exceeding airline restrictions and causing discomfort during transport. A balance must be struck between maximizing volume and maintaining a manageable weight. Lightweight materials are often preferred to increase usable capacity without adding significant weight.
- Impact on Travel Style
The capacity of luggage designed for under-seat storage directly influences travel style. Individuals relying solely on this type of bag tend to adopt a minimalist approach, focusing on essential items and streamlined travel practices. This can lead to increased efficiency, reduced baggage fees, and greater overall mobility.

3. Weight
The weight of luggage designated for under-seat placement is a critical factor influencing its practicality and usability during air travel. Excessive weight can negate the benefits of its compact size and accessibility. Airlines often impose weight restrictions on personal items, including under-seat bags, to ensure passenger safety and operational efficiency. Exceeding these limits may result in additional fees or the forced checking of the bag, defeating its intended purpose. Therefore, the empty weight of the bag itself becomes a significant consideration. Selecting a lightweight material for construction is crucial to maximizing the allowable packed weight. A bag constructed from heavy canvas, for example, may significantly reduce the amount of personal items that can be carried without exceeding the permissible limit. This contrasts with bags constructed from lightweight nylon or polyester, which allow for greater packing capacity within the same weight constraint.
The packed weight directly impacts passenger comfort and maneuverability. A heavy bag stored beneath the seat can be cumbersome to retrieve and reposition, particularly during turbulence or restricted movement situations. Moreover, repeatedly lifting a heavy bag into and out of the storage area can contribute to physical strain and discomfort. The weight distribution within the bag is also relevant. Unevenly distributed weight can make the bag awkward to carry and potentially unstable when placed beneath the seat, increasing the risk of it shifting or falling during flight. Consider a scenario where a passenger packs several heavy books and a laptop in an under-seat bag. The concentrated weight can make the bag unwieldy, causing discomfort during transport and potentially damaging the contents if the bag is subjected to sudden movements.

4. Durability
Durability, in the context of luggage designed for under-seat placement, signifies its capacity to withstand the stresses and strains inherent in frequent travel. The resilience of such bags directly impacts their longevity, reliability, and the protection afforded to their contents.
- Material Selection
The choice of material fundamentally determines a bags durability. High-denier nylon or polyester fabrics offer superior abrasion resistance compared to weaker materials like cotton. Reinforced stitching at stress points, such as seams and handles, enhances structural integrity. For example, a bag constructed from 1680D ballistic nylon exhibits significantly greater tear resistance than one made from standard 600D polyester. The selection influences its capacity to resist wear.
- Component Quality
Zippers, buckles, and other hardware components are critical points of potential failure. Durable zippers, preferably metal rather than plastic, resist breakage and ensure secure closure. Robust buckles and clasps withstand repeated use without cracking or snapping. Substandard components compromise the overall durability of the bag, regardless of the quality of the primary material. The construction of such hardware parts ensures proper bag wear.
- Construction Methods
The method of construction significantly affects a bags ability to withstand wear and tear. Reinforced stitching, bar-tacking at stress points, and heat-sealed seams contribute to greater durability. Inadequate construction techniques can lead to premature failure, even with high-quality materials. A bag with poorly stitched seams, for example, is more likely to split under stress than one with reinforced, double-stitched seams. This reinforces the bags long term endurance.
- Environmental Resistance
The ability to withstand environmental factors, such as water and temperature fluctuations, also contributes to durability. Water-resistant coatings or linings protect contents from moisture damage. UV-resistant materials prevent fading and degradation from prolonged sun exposure. Exposure to extreme temperatures can weaken certain materials, leading to cracking or deformation. Consider a scenario where a bag is left exposed to rain on an airport tarmac. A water-resistant bag will protect its contents, while a non-treated bag may allow moisture to seep in, damaging electronic devices or other sensitive items. 5. Organization
Effective organization within luggage designed for under-seat placement directly correlates with usability and efficiency during air travel. The limited dimensions necessitate strategic compartmentalization to maximize storage capacity and accessibility. A lack of internal organization leads to wasted space, difficulty locating specific items, and potential damage to fragile contents. For instance, a bag lacking designated pockets for electronic devices increases the risk of scratches or impacts during transit. Conversely, a well-organized bag with padded compartments provides secure storage and easy retrieval of these items, enhancing the overall travel experience.
The implementation of organizational features within the bag facilitates efficient packing and unpacking, saving time and reducing stress, particularly during security checks or when needing to access essential items mid-flight. Pockets tailored for specific items, such as passports, boarding passes, and medications, enable quick retrieval without disrupting the entire contents of the bag. Compression straps help to secure clothing and reduce bulk, further optimizing space utilization. The design of organizational compartments allows a traveler to separate clean clothes from worn ones, or liquids from electronics, thus preventing damage from leakage or spills.

6. Accessibility
Accessibility, in the context of luggage designed for under-seat placement, refers to the ease and speed with which items within the bag can be retrieved and utilized during transit. This attribute is crucial for enhancing convenience and mitigating potential disruptions while adhering to airline regulations.
- Strategic Item Placement
Optimal accessibility hinges on the strategic placement of frequently used items within the bag. Items such as electronic devices, medications, and travel documents should be positioned in easily reachable compartments or pockets. For example, dedicating an external pocket for a passport and boarding pass allows for swift retrieval during security checks without requiring the bag to be fully opened.
- Compartmentalization and Organization
Internal compartmentalization directly impacts the accessibility of belongings. A bag with well-defined compartments and pockets enables efficient organization, allowing for specific items to be located and retrieved quickly. A bag with a singular large compartment, conversely, necessitates rummaging through the entire contents to find a desired item, hindering accessibility and potentially disrupting other belongings.
- Opening Mechanisms and Closure Systems
The design of the bag’s opening mechanism influences accessibility. A wide-opening main compartment provides unobstructed access to the contents. Zippered closures offer security and prevent items from falling out, but their placement and ease of use affect retrieval speed. Drawstring closures may offer quicker access but compromise security. The choice of closure system should balance security with the need for rapid access to essential items.
- Ergonomics and Handling
The ergonomic design of the bag, including handle placement and carrying options, contributes to overall accessibility. A bag with multiple handles allows for easy lifting and maneuvering, while adjustable shoulder straps or a trolley sleeve facilitate hands-free transport. Features that enhance comfort and ease of handling improve the overall accessibility and usability of the bag, particularly when navigating crowded airport environments.

7. Compliance
Adherence to airline regulations regarding size and weight is paramount when utilizing bags designed for under-seat storage. These regulations exist to ensure passenger safety, operational efficiency, and equitable access to storage space. Non-compliance can result in denied boarding, gate-checking fees, or the forced relinquishment of the bag.
- Dimensional Restrictions
Airlines impose specific dimensional limits on personal items intended for under-seat storage. These limits vary by airline and aircraft type. Exceeding these dimensions, even marginally, may lead to rejection of the bag. For example, a bag advertised as “under seat compliant” must demonstrably adhere to the size restrictions of the intended airline. A manufacturer’s claim alone is insufficient; passengers must independently verify compliance.
- Weight Limitations
Beyond size, weight restrictions also govern under-seat baggage. Airlines impose these limitations to prevent overloading the aircraft and to minimize the risk of injury during handling. A bag complying with dimensional requirements may still be rejected if it exceeds the allowable weight. Passengers should be aware of these weight limits and utilize luggage scales to ensure compliance before arriving at the airport.
- Material and Construction Standards
While less commonly enforced, airlines may impose restrictions on the materials used in baggage construction. Sharp edges, protruding components, or the presence of hazardous materials can result in rejection. Bags must be constructed from materials that are durable, non-hazardous, and pose no risk to passengers or aircraft. Additionally, construction standards related to seam strength and zipper quality may be considered to ensure the bag’s structural integrity during flight.
- Content Restrictions
Compliance extends beyond the physical attributes of the bag itself to the items it contains. Regulations governing the transport of liquids, aerosols, and gels (LAGs), as well as prohibited items such as flammable materials and sharp objects, apply to under-seat baggage. Passengers must adhere to these restrictions to avoid confiscation of prohibited items or potential legal penalties.

Frequently Asked Questions
This section addresses common inquiries regarding the selection, usage, and regulatory aspects of travel bags intended for storage beneath airline seats.
Question 1: What are the typical size restrictions for an under seat backpack?
Size restrictions vary significantly among airlines. It is imperative to consult the specific airline’s website or contact their customer service to ascertain the precise dimensional limitations for personal items. A general range is 18 x 14 x 8 inches, but adherence to the airline’s specific guidelines is essential.
Question 2: Can an under seat backpack be used in addition to a carry-on bag?
Generally, yes. An under seat bag is classified as a personal item and is typically permitted in addition to a standard carry-on bag. However, some airlines, particularly budget carriers, may impose restrictions on the number of bags allowed, or charge fees for additional items. Verification with the airline is crucial.
Question 3: What materials are best suited for a durable under seat backpack?
High-denier nylon or polyester fabrics offer excellent abrasion resistance and durability. Ballistic nylon provides superior tear resistance. Reinforced stitching and durable zippers are also essential for withstanding the rigors of travel. Water-resistant or waterproof materials can protect contents from moisture damage.
Question 4: How can the limited space within an under seat backpack be maximized?
Strategic packing techniques are essential. Rolling clothing instead of folding saves space and minimizes wrinkles. Packing cubes organize items and compress volume. Prioritizing essential items and foregoing non-essential belongings optimizes available space. Utilizing every available nook and cranny with smaller items further maximizes capacity.
Question 5: What security considerations apply to items packed in an under seat backpack?
Liquids, aerosols, and gels (LAGs) must adhere to TSA regulations regarding size and packaging. Electronic devices should be easily accessible for removal during security screening. Sharp objects and prohibited items are subject to confiscation. Familiarity with TSA guidelines is crucial for avoiding delays and inconveniences.
Question 6: Is there a weight limit for under seat backpacks?
Many airlines impose weight limits on personal items, including those stored beneath the seat. These limits vary by airline and are often less stringent than those for carry-on bags. Exceeding the weight limit may result in additional fees or the forced checking of the bag. It is advisable to weigh the packed bag prior to arriving at the airport to ensure compliance.
